Lukewarm take. This Frigibax is still optimal if you want to include a 70 HP Frig. The option to do 50 is actually relevant against Arcana Gardevoir and Roaring Moon. If I'm ever using Collect I'm probably going to lose that game anyways.

One thing I'd like to see implemented is CP based on match points. This way you fix the lopsided numbers at tournaments and give people something to play for when they're out of cut. So maybe say 16 points gives 20 CP and then you get an extra 5 for every additional match point.
Wouldn't a system like this make a lot more sense nowadays, considering how big Regionals have gotten? 🤔
#PlayPokemon
Still has a big gap between ICs and Regionals, but isn't a disproportionate as the current one 👍
